Bad News
Unpleasant or disappointing information that needs to be communicated carefully to minimize negative reactions.
Indirect Method
A communication technique where the main point or bad news is presented later in the message, often after explanations or justifications.
Bad News About Transactions
Negative information or updates related to business dealings, financial transactions, or agreements that may affect stakeholders' perceptions or decisions.
Direct Approach
A communication method that involves stating the main point or objective at the very beginning.
